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2022-01-20 Reported by Representative BRENNAN for the Department of Education, State Board of Education pursuant to the Maine Revised Statutes, Title 5, section 8072.
  • 2022-01-20 Received by the Clerk of the House on January 20, 2022. receipt
  • 2022-01-20 The Resolve was REFERRED to the Committee on EDUCATION AND CULTURAL AFFAIRS pursuant to Joint Rule 308.2 and ordered printed. referral-committee
  • 2022-03-29 CONSENT CALENDAR - FIRST DAY
  • 2022-03-29 Under suspension of the rules CONSENT CALENDAR - SECOND DAY.
  • 2022-03-29 The Resolve was PASSED TO BE ENGROSSED as Amended by Committee Amendment "A" (H-858). reading-3
  • 2022-03-29 Sent for concurrence. ORDERED SENT FORTHWITH.
  • 2022-03-31 Report READ and ACCEPTED, in concurrence.
  • 2022-03-31 READ ONCE. reading-1
  • 2022-03-31 Committee Amendment "A" (H-858) READ and ADOPTED, in concurrence. committee-passage-favorable, passage
  • 2022-03-31 Under suspension of the Rules, READ A SECOND TIME and PASSED TO BE ENGROSSED AS AMENDED BY Committee Amendment "A" (H-858), in concurrence. reading-2, reading-3
  • 2022-03-31 Ordered sent down forthwith.
  • 2022-03-31 This being an emergency measure, a two-thirds vote of all the members elected to the House was necessary.
  • 2022-03-31 FINALLY PASSED. passage
  • 2022-03-31 Sent for concurrence. ORDERED SENT FORTHWITH.
  • 2022-04-05 FINALLY PASSED - Emergency - 2/3 Elected Required, in concurrence. passage
  • 2022-04-07 Signed by Governor executive-signature
